On March 3, 2026, the downturn in the US stock chip sector intensified, with SanDisk's shares plummeting by more than 9%. Other major players also experienced significant drops: Intel's stock fell over 7%, while ASML, Applied Materials, and TSMC saw declines exceeding 6%. ARM and AMD were not spared, with their shares decreasing by more than 5%. Qualcomm's stock dropped over 3%, and both Nvidia and Broadcom witnessed declines of more than 2%.
